  • Abstract
    A new brushless doubly-salient permanent-magnet machine called the flux-reversal machine is described. Design, analysis, construction, and experimental results for a prototype machine built as a single-phase, high-speed generator are presented. Qualitative comparisons are made with the other types of brushless machines in its class, using the flux-MMF diagram technique. An elementary CAD program developed for designing flux-reversal machines and the associated drive electronics is also described
